Ukrainian soldiers, exhausted and determined after nearly three years of defending their country, responded horribly to President Donald Trump’s call with Russian counterpart Vladimir Putin.

CNN spoke to three Ukrainian military personnel over the phone on Thursday, but President Volodymyr Zelensky said Ukraine would not agree to a peace agreement negotiated without Ukraine’s involvement.

“No one will prevent Putin from attacking us again and occupying another or even some more,” said Volodimia Sabreen, battalion commander of the 66th Mechanized Brigade. , fighting in the direction of Lyman in the Donetsk region.

“If Europe and America don’t help us, creating peace now is likely to lead to war in a few years,” the 36-year-old said.

“If we win the war, Russia cannot attack anyone for decades. If we lose and are forced to reconcile with the loss of our occupied territory, Russia will start wars one after another, and occupying the civilians, assimilating the civilians, and assimilating the Russians who will fight in the next war.”
